What is Family Feud?

One of the big, popular ones is Family Feud, which has families competing against one another to guess the top answers to questions. The objective is to guess the most common responses to survey questions posed to a population.

The team that earns the e highest number of points wins, and they can even win a high prize. At its core, the show has numerous hosts in history, and none better known than the current host, Steve Harvey. The funny jokes and the entertaining way that he talks to the contestants just make it even more enjoyable.

Watching Family Feud Online

Family Feud is also available to watch online if you do not have cable. There are several sites and streaming services that allow you to watch full episodes of the show. Some of these services you’ll need to subscribe to, while some will let you watch for free.

So here are some of the best ways to watch Family Feud online:

YouTube

Family Feud clips and full episodes can be found on YouTube. You can also watch on the official Family Feud YouTube Channel, where many episodes are uploaded for free. There may also be some older episodes on other channels.

Hulu

HuluYou can also stream Family Feud on this popular streaming service. With a Hulu + Live TV subscription, you can watch episodes as they’re broadcast on television.

Pluto TV

You can watch Family Feud episodes all day long on the free streaming service Pluto TV, whwwhich offersFamily Feud channel. It’s a good option if you want to watch the show but don’t want to pay for a subscription.

Amazon Prime Video

Full seasons of Family Feud make occasional appearances for purchase on Amazon Prime Video. Episodes are available to purchase individually, or you can snag a full season to stream whenever you want.

Sling TV

Sling TV has similar channels that you would watch Family Feud on if you had cable TV, only you get it through live TV streaming. Family Feud airs on a few networks; you can find various packages that include the networks that air it.

Fun Facts About Family Feud

Family Feud is more than a game show it has a rich history and some pretty cool facts:

  • The show began in 1976 and has been on television for nearly 50 years!
  • The most notable of all hosts is Steve Harve, who has hosted since 2010.
  • Family Feud has been played in many countries, including Canada, the U.K., and Australia.
  • The largest cash prize in Family Feud history was $160,000!
